SHO-BUD SUPER PRO Serial # 14382
This beautiful ShoBud is made of solid Birds Eye Maple with Diamond Cut Inlay
and aluminum necks. One of the last ShoBud's guitars made before Gretch Guitar Co. bought the ShoBud Co. The guitar was built late 1981. I purchased it from the original owner in 1982. Info available from me. Calvin
Has Buddy Emmons set up:
8 Floor Pedal / 9 Knee Levers /1 of the knees for C6th is old style. C6th setup is 5 floor and 5 knee's. E9th is as follows
left x left = raises 4 & 8
left left = lowers 6th
left up = lower 5 & 10
left x right = lowers 4 & 8
right x left = raises 1st & 7th
right x right = lowers 2nd & 9th
Controls between necks and dual coil pickups original. Original raised fret boards.
Recently reconditioned by Duane Marrs,
Plays like new, stays in tune.

Calvin, Sho-Buds of all colors were natural or stained curly, birds-eye maple. Do you mean that yours is natural? If not, what color is it? In 1981 I believe both the Pro III and the Super Pro were being made with aluminum necks. Which model is yours? If there is a model number, the Pro III was 6164, and the Super Pro was 6166, but it should say the name of the model on the right front apron.
